Key Passage: Mark 4:1-20
As we look at Jesus' parable of the farmer, we cannot help but notice two things about it. The first is that as followers of Jesus we are all bi-vocational people - being a student, a homemaker, a parent, a carpenter or an accountant is just one part of our bi-vocational calling. We have also been called by Jesus to be farmers; farmers do a wide variety of things, but one thing that most of them do is plant seeds. As farmers for Jesus, we have been called to plant seeds, wherever we are, about the good news of God's in-breaking Kingdom. Secondly, this parable is a challenge for us to examine our own heart. Jesus loves us more than we could ever imagine and, like a good cardiologist, He is concerned about the condition of our heart. He desires in us, a heart that is open to His word, responsive to it and producing fruit.
